In this comparison, we take a closer look at two SoCs, Mediatek Dimensity 7400 vs Google Tensor G4, based on their benchmarks and specifications. The Mediatek Dimensity 7400 comes with an octa-core CPU paired with a Mali-G615 MC2 GPU, while the Google Tensor G4 comes with an octa-core CPU and the ARM Mali-G715 MP7 GPU.

Why Mediatek Dimensity 7400 is better than Google Tensor G4

  • Newer release date (February 2025 vs August 2024)

Why Google Tensor G4 is better than Mediatek Dimensity 7400

  • 19% Faster CPU clock speed (3100 MHz vs 2600 MHz)
  • 44% higher AnTuTu score (951K vs 658K)
  • Geekbench 6 shows 78% faster single-core and 45% faster multi-core performance
  • 167% higher memory bandwidth (68.26 GB/s vs 25.6 GB/s)
  • 5x more compute performance (2.55 vs 0.512 TFLOPS)
  • 33% higher memory frequency (4266 MHz vs 3200 MHz)
